Goyer out of Flashforward to concentrate more on films:

"As my feature projects have started ramping up again, I felt I was being pulled in too many directions," Goyer said. "I'm proud of the show and excited about the relaunch. It's in great hands."

Deadline has this report that one of those features is none other than the third in the series of Chris Nolan's Batman, a follow-up to that superb Dark Knight movie.

Here is what they had to say:
Of course, Goyer's feature career is really heating up, since he co-wrote Batman Begins, and penned the story for The Dark Knight, and is now writing the third Batman installment with Chris Nolan's brother Jonah.
